Samuel Worthy Shannon was born in 1820 in Pennsylvania, Somerset, Pennsylvania, United States, the child of Hugh Shannon And Ruhama Shannon. In 1850, Samuel Worthy Shannon resided in Greenville, Darke, Ohio, USA. Samuel Worthy Shannon married Nancy Shannon, and had children including Jno Shannon, Martha Jane Smurr, Sarah Ann Shannon, William Shannon. Samuel Worthy Shannon passed away in 1887 in Greenville, Darke County, Ohio, United States of America.
